AsyncVoidMethodBuilder AsyncVoidMethodBuilder AsyncVoidMethodBuilder AsyncVoidMethodBuilder Struct

定義

値を返さない非同期メソッドのビルダーを表します。Represents a builder for asynchronous methods that do not return a value.

public value class AsyncVoidMethodBuilder
public struct AsyncVoidMethodBuilder
type AsyncVoidMethodBuilder = struct
Public Structure AsyncVoidMethodBuilder
継承
AsyncVoidMethodBuilderAsyncVoidMethodBuilderAsyncVoidMethodBuilderAsyncVoidMethodBuilder

注釈

この型とそのメンバーは、コンパイラによって使用されることを意図しています。This type and its members are intended for use by the compiler.

メソッド

AwaitO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ine) AwaitO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ine) AwaitO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ine) AwaitO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ine)

指定された awaiter が完了したときに次の操作に進むようにステート マシンをスケジュールします。Schedules the state machine to proceed to the next action when the specified awaiter completes.

AwaitUnsafeO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ine) AwaitUnsafeO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ine) AwaitUnsafeO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ine) AwaitUnsafeOnCompleted<TAwaiter,TStateMachine>(TAwaiter, TStateMachine)

指定された awaiter が完了したときに次の操作に進むようにステート マシンをスケジュールします。Schedules the state machine to proceed to the next action when the specified awaiter completes. このメソッドは、部分的に信頼されているコードから呼び出すことができます。This method can be called from partially trusted code.

Create() Create() Create() Create()

AsyncVoidMethodBuilder クラスのインスタンスを作成します。Creates an instance of the AsyncVoidMethodBuilder class.

SetException(Exception) SetException(Exception) SetException(Exception) SetException(Exception)

メソッド ビルダーに例外をバインドします。Binds an exception to the method builder.

SetResult() SetResult() SetResult() SetResult()

メソッド ビルダーを正常に完了済みとしてマークします。Marks the method builder as successfully completed.

SetStateMachine(IAsyncStateMachine) SetStateMachine(IAsyncStateMachine) SetStateMachine(IAsyncStateMachine) SetStateMachine(IAsyncStateMachine)

指定したステート マシンにビルダーを関連付けます。Associates the builder with the specified state machine.

Start<TStateMachine>(TStateMachine) Start<TStateMachine>(TStateMachine) Start<TStateMachine>(TStateMachine) Start<TStateMachine>(TStateMachine)

ステート マシンが関連付けられているビルダーの実行を開始します。Begins running the builder with the associated state machine.

適用対象